Senior Analyst - Strategic Projects

American Express is a global leader in the Commercial Payments Solutions space, committed to supporting customers and colleagues. The Senior Analyst, Strategic Projects will play a key role in the Commercial Strategic Delivery PMO, supporting the execution of business-critical strategic projects and collaborating with senior leaders and stakeholders to drive expected outcomes.

Responsibilities

Partnering with colleagues on the team to support the ideation and execution of GCS strategic projects
Provide project support while working alongside senior leaders and effectively utilize project management techniques to organize, plan and execute initiatives while meeting or exceeding timelines
Support stakeholders to develop and implement PMO standards & template e.g., project charter, project plan, RAID, project governance
Partner with multiple stakeholders across the enterprise including, Product, Sales & AD, Marketing, Technologies, Operations Excellence, Finance, Operations to drive the execution of the strategic projects
Use data to develop insights and produce opportunity assessments designed to identify, size and scope strategies for improving revenue and margins
